How to sell a used car

Want to sell it?

Selling a used car need not be a problem. Follow the guide below to do so.

Steps

1. Prepare your vehicle: It is advisable to perform a tune-up, wash and wax it. Also desirable to buy a new seat-covers. This is not to portray unrealistic but simply to give the best impression possible.

2. Assign a slightly higher price than they expect of the car. It will give you room to negotiate. If you do not rush to sell the car and think you deserve the price assigned, then wait, wait and wait until the buyer to pay the amount required.
3. Announces the sale of the car. You can advertise in the local newspaper and a website. Do not forget to include some good pictures.

There are some websites where you could advertise your car for free.

4. Park the car in a busy place with a sign “For Sale”.

If you think you’re selling your car at a good price, you can put the price on the windshield with a white marker.

5. Practice what you say when you call by phone to request information from the car. Explains what mileage has and highlights the positive (type of tires, etc.).

Each person you question the price is a potential customer.

6. Do not let anyone drive the car for checking it out with him, could be no return. If the potential customer wants to have a mechanic check the car, do not panic. This means it is a serious buyer.
7. Seal the deal. When someone buys the car do all the paperwork for the change of ownership as to the state authority, the endorsement of the bill, and so on.

Warnings

Do not let the buyer can prove the car alone.
When selling, do not let them take the car without a secure payment. A check may not have funds. Wait until the check the money is reflected in the balance of your bank account.
